Abstract
An opening-closing apparatus capable of, when using a robot arm to selectively open and close a component of a sliding nozzle device, reliably opening and closing the component to respective given positions. The apparatus comprises: a hand-like distal module engageable with an openable-closable component of a sliding nozzle device; a force sensor to detect a force received by the module; and a robot arm to which the module and the sensor are mounted. The robot arm is controllably operated to: move the module toward the component of the sliding nozzle device and engage the module with the component of the sliding nozzle device; then move the module to move the component, if the absolute value of the force detected by the sensor is equal to or less than a given threshold; and stop the movement of the module, when the absolute value of the force detected by the sensor reaches the threshold.

[0037] In this embodiment, the robot arm 15 is a 6-axis vertical articulated robot arm, and capable of freely changing the posture and position of the hand-like distal module 2 mounted to the distal end thereof.
[0038] A three-dimensional sensor 16 comprising a camera 16a and a laser irradiator 16b is attached around the distal end of the robot arm 15. An image acquired by the camera 16a is input to an image processing device, and, in the image processing device, three-dimensional positional coordinates are corrected by an image processing process. The resulting coordinate information is input to a control unit 17, so that the robot arm 15 is moved to move the plate holding device 101 to an openable-closable component of the sliding nozzle device 14. On the other hand, information detected by the force sensor 10 is continuously input in the control unit 17. Then, based on the information from the force sensor 10, etc., the control unit 17 controls movement of the hand-like distal module 2 via the robot arm 15.

[0044] Here, since the sliding nozzle device is used to control the flow rate of molten steel in a high-temperature environment, there can arise a situation where, due to seizure of the openable-closable component such as the slide metal frame holding unit 143 or adherence of molten steel and slag to the openable-closable component, a large force needs to or it becomes difficult to open the openable-closable component. In this situation, if the robot arm 15 is forcedly driven, the hand-like distal module 2, the plate holding device 101 or the robot arm 15 itself is likely to be damaged. In order to prevent such a damage, the hand-like distal module 2 is moved, if the absolute value of the force detected by the force sensor 10 is equal to or less than the given threshold.
[0045] With a view to detecting that the ring 21 of the hand-like distal module 2 fails to be engaged with the engagement rod 145 of the slide metal frame holding unit 143, a lower limit of the absolute value of a force to be detected by the force sensor 10 may be set. Specifically, when the absolute value of the force detected by the force sensor 10 during the movement of the hand-like distal module 2 is less than a give value (the above lower limit), it may be determined that the ring 21 of the hand-like distal module 2 fails to be engaged with the engagement rod 145 of the slide metal frame holding unit 143. In view of this, it can be said that, in this embodiment, the movement of the hand-like distal module 2 is performed if the absolute value of the force detected by the force sensor 10 falls within a given range (of the lower limit to the given threshold).

[0047] Here, although the three-dimensional positional coordinates of the slide metal frame holding unit 143 is measured by the three-dimensional sensor 16, an error is likely to arise in the positional coordinates for the aforementioned reason. Thus, if the robot arm 15 is driven under position control, the above error causes a situation where the slide metal frame holding unit 143 cannot be opened to a desired position, which leads to the occurrence of a problem in an operation of detaching a plate by the robot arm 15 in the next step. On the other hand, if the hand-like distal module 2 is further moved in the open direction despite the slide metal frame holding unit 143 has already been opened to the desired position, the hand-like distal module 2, the plate holding device 101 or the robot arm 15 is likely to be damaged. In order to prevent these problems, when the absolute value of the force detected by the force sensor 10 reaches the given threshold, the movement of the hand-like distal module 2 is stopped.
